Imagine your Uber showing up with no driver, and you’re now paying for the privilege: that’s what Amazon’s self-driving car company, Zoox, is doing in Las Vegas.

Zoox, which is owned by Amazon, has just launched its robotaxi service at the Harry Reid International Airport in Las Vegas. This means their driverless cars can now pick up and drop off passengers at one of the busiest airports in the U.S., a few weeks after they started charging customers for rides in their vehicles in other parts of the city. Before this, all their rides were free test runs.

Why does this matter? Well, Las Vegas is a huge hub for ride-sharing services, so getting a foothold at the airport is a big deal for Zoox. It shows they are serious about becoming a major player in the robotaxi market, going head-to-head with other companies like Waymo (backed by Google) and Cruise (backed by GM) that are also trying to make driverless cars a common sight.
